
Royals Sign Rookie Forwards Marc Zanette and Ryan Santana
August 6, 2013 - ECHL (ECHL)
Reading Royals News Release
Reading, PA - The Reading Royals of the ECHL, affiliate of the Washington Capitals of the National Hockey League and Hershey Bears of the American Hockey League, today announced that the organization has agreed to terms with forwards Marc Zanette and Ryan Santana. The addition of these two first year forwards brings the total number of players announced as signed by the Royals for the 2013-14 season to eleven. Zanette and Santana join Julien Cayer (f), Ethan Cox (f), Nikita Kashirsky (f), David Marshall (f), Bryant Molle (d), Ian O'Connor (f), Bobby Shea (d), Yannick Tifu (f), and Brad Walch (d).
Last year, Zanette (6'1/195) (22), who hails from Nobleton, Ontario, completed his four-year collegiate career at Niagara University with a career high twenty-eight points (10g-18a) and twenty-four penalty minutes in thirty-eight games for the Purple Eagles, who won the Atlantic Hockey Association regular season title and earned a berth in the NCAA tournament. At the conclusion of the season, Zanette, who was a twice honored as an AHA All-Academic selection, received the AHA Defensive Forward of the Year award. Zanette, who led the Purple Eagles with 111 shots on goal last year, also received the team's Spirit Award from the school's coaching staff. In 142 career collegiate games, Zanette recorded seventy-seven points (32g-45a) and 118 penalty minutes at Niagara.
Santana (6'1/195) (24), who is from Yorba Linda, California, recorded a career-high twelve points (2g-10a) and eight penalty minutes in thirty-nine games in his senior season at Boston University last year. Santana, who was recognized as a Hockey East Top Performer on January 7, 2013, was a member of the 2011-12 Terrier team that earned a berth in the NCAA tournament. In 122 career collegiate games, Santana registered twenty-three points (6g-17a) and thirty-four penalty minutes.
